About AccessAbility Officer

AccessAbility Officer helps organizations build accessible digital experiences through accessibility consulting, training, software, and managed services. We are a fast-growing small company (just over 20 employees) serving government agencies, businesses, and organizations committed to creating inclusive digital experiences for people with disabilities.
